Preventative Dentistry The Foundation of a Healthy Smile
Preventative dentistry is the cornerstone of good oral hygiene and is offered by virtually every dental practice in Randolph. The primary goal is to halt the progression of dental diseases and to keep your mouth in its healthiest possible state. Key components of preventative care include:
- Routine Dental Exams: These visits, typically recommended every six months, allow your dentist to thoroughly examine your teeth, gums, and oral tissues for any signs of decay, disease, or oral cancer. Dentists in Randolph often utilize advanced diagnostic tools like digital X-rays to get a clearer picture of your oral health where visible inspection may not suffice.
- Professional Dental Cleanings (Prophylaxis): During a cleaning, a dental hygienist meticulously removes plaque and tartar buildup from your teeth and along the gum line. This is crucial for preventing cavities and gum disease, common concerns for individuals with busy lifestyles in areas like Randolph, where convenience and long-term health are valued.
- Dental Sealants: These are thin, plastic coatings applied to the chewing surfaces of the back teeth (molars and premolars). They effectively ‘seal’ out food particles and plaque, reducing the risk of cavities, particularly in children and adolescents who are more prone to decay in these areas.
- Fluoride Treatments: Fluoride is a mineral that strengthens tooth enamel and makes it more resistant to acid attacks from plaque bacteria and sugars. Dentists in Randolph frequently offer professional fluoride treatments during routine visits as an extra layer of protection.
Restorative Dentistry Bringing Back Function and Aesthetics
When dental issues do arise, restorative dentistry focuses on repairing damaged teeth and replacing missing ones, bringing both function and aesthetic appeal back to your smile. The dentists serving the Randolph community are adept at a variety of restorative procedures:
- Dental Fillings: For cavities, fillings are used to remove decayed tooth structure and fill the resulting space. Common materials in Randolph practices include composite resins (tooth-colored) for a natural look and amalgam (silver) fillings, known for their durability. The choice of material often depends on the location of the cavity, patient preference, and dentist recommendation.
- Dental Crowns: Crowns, often referred to as ‘caps,’ are used to cover a damaged tooth, restoring its shape, size, strength, and appearance. They are typically fabricated from porcelain, ceramic, metal alloys, or a combination of these materials. Dentists in Randolph may use CEREC technology for same-day crown fabrication, offering convenience for patients.
- Dental Bridges: Bridges are fixed prosthetic devices used to replace one or more missing teeth by bridging the gap between existing teeth or implants. They are typically cemented into place and can be made from porcelain fused to metal.
- Dental Implants: Considered the gold standard for replacing missing teeth, dental implants are surgically placed titanium posts that serve as artificial tooth roots. They provide a stable foundation for replacement teeth (crowns, bridges, or dentures) and integrate with the jawbone to prevent bone loss. Many Randolph dentists offer implant consultation and placement services or work closely with local oral surgeons.
- Root Canal Therapy: This procedure is necessary when the pulp (the soft inner tissue) of a tooth becomes inflamed or infected. The dentist carefully removes the infected pulp, cleans and shapes the inside of the tooth, and then fills and seals it. While often associated with discomfort, modern root canal therapy performed by Randolph’s skilled dentists is typically a comfortable and highly effective procedure.
Cosmetic Dentistry Enhancing Your Smile’s Appearance
Beyond health, many residents of Randolph, like people everywhere, are interested in enhancing the aesthetic appeal of their smiles. Cosmetic dentistry focuses on improving the appearance of your teeth, gums, and bite. Local dental professionals offer a range of options:
- Teeth Whitening: Professional teeth whitening treatments can dramatically brighten your smile by removing stains and discoloration. Options in Randolph can include in-office procedures for immediate results or custom take-home kits for gradual improvement.
- Porcelain Veneers: These are thin, custom-made shells of tooth-colored porcelain that are bonded to the front of your teeth. They are used to improve the appearance of teeth that are misshapen, chipped, stained, or misaligned, offering subtle or dramatic transformations.
- Orthodontics: While often considered a specialty, many general dentists in Randolph can address minor orthodontic concerns, and they work closely with orthodontists for more complex cases. This includes treatments like clear aligners, which are popular for their discreet nature and convenience.

Sub-Niches in Dental Services Available in Randolph
Beyond general dentistry, Randolph also hosts specialists who cater to more specific needs:
- Pediatric Dentists: Specialized dentists focused on the oral health of infants, children, adolescents, and children with special health needs. They create a child-friendly environment to make dental visits a positive experience.
- Orthodontists: Specialists in correcting misaligned teeth and jaws, offering treatments like braces and clear aligners.
- Periodontists: Experts in the prevention, diagnosis, and treatment of periodontal (gum) disease and in the augmentation and regeneration of bone and soft tissues in the oral cavity.
- Endodontists: Specialists in diagnosing and treating diseases of the dental pulp, most commonly performing root canal therapy.
- Oral and Maxillofacial Surgeons: Dentists who specialize in treating a wide range of problems relating to the mouth, teeth, and face, including extractions, implants, and corrective jaw surgery.

What is the typical timeline for completing a dental crown procedure in Randolph?
The timeline for a dental crown can vary depending on the dentist’s technology and the complexity of the case. In many modern dental offices in Randolph, if the dentist uses CAD/CAM technology (like CEREC), a porcelain crown can often be designed, fabricated, and placed in a single appointment, typically lasting a few hours. For traditional crowns, the process usually involves two visits: the first for preparation, impressions, and temporary crown placement, and the second, usually a couple of weeks later, for the permanent crown bonding. Emergency dental situations or the need for external lab fabrication can also influence the timeline.
